在当今数字化时代,智能门锁凭借其便捷性和安全性,逐渐成为家庭和商业场所的首选。然而,随着智能门锁的普及,如何保障指纹识别与物联网远程开锁的安全问题也日益凸显。本文将揭秘智能门锁安全的关键技术,并通过实际案例为您展示如何确保智能门锁的安全无忧。
一、指纹识别技术
指纹识别技术是智能门锁的核心技术之一,它通过采集用户指纹特征,与预先存储的指纹数据进行比对,从而实现身份验证。以下是保障指纹识别安全的关键技术:
1. 指纹特征加密存储
为了防止指纹信息泄露,智能门锁需要将指纹特征进行加密存储。目前,常用的加密算法包括:
- AES加密算法:高级加密标准,具有极高的安全性。
- RSA加密算法:非对称加密算法,可以实现安全的密钥交换。
2. 指纹特征实时更新
指纹识别过程中,用户指纹可能会受到磨损、污染等因素影响,导致识别失败。因此,智能门锁需要具备指纹特征实时更新的功能,以保证识别的准确性。
3. 多重认证机制
为了进一步提高指纹识别的安全性,智能门锁可以采用多重认证机制,如指纹+密码、指纹+卡片等,确保只有合法用户才能开锁。
二、物联网远程开锁技术
物联网远程开锁技术是智能门锁的又一重要功能,它允许用户通过手机等智能设备远程控制门锁。以下是保障物联网远程开锁安全的关键技术:
1. 数据传输加密
为了防止数据在传输过程中被窃取,智能门锁需要采用加密技术对数据进行加密传输。常用的加密协议包括:
- TLS/SSL协议:传输层安全协议,可以保证数据传输的安全性。
- HTTPS协议:超文本传输协议,结合了HTTP协议和SSL协议,具有更高的安全性。
2. 动态密钥交换
动态密钥交换技术可以实现每次开锁时都生成不同的密钥,从而防止密钥泄露。常用的动态密钥交换协议包括:
- Diffie-Hellman密钥交换协议
- ECC密钥交换协议
3. 安全认证机制
物联网远程开锁需要通过安全认证机制,确保只有合法用户才能远程控制门锁。常用的认证机制包括:
- 用户名+密码认证
- 短信验证码认证
- 指纹认证
三、实际案例
以下是一些智能门锁安全案例,展示了如何保障指纹识别与物联网远程开锁的安全:
1. 案例一:某智能家居公司推出的智能门锁
该智能门锁采用指纹识别技术,指纹特征加密存储,支持多重认证机制。同时,采用TLS/SSL协议进行数据传输加密,动态密钥交换技术,确保物联网远程开锁的安全性。
2. 案例二:某银行推出的智能门禁系统
该系统采用指纹识别技术,指纹特征加密存储,支持指纹+密码认证。同时,采用HTTPS协议进行数据传输加密,动态密钥交换技术,确保远程开锁的安全性。
通过以上案例可以看出,智能门锁在指纹识别与物联网远程开锁方面已经取得了显著的成果。只要采用合适的技术和措施,就能确保智能门锁的安全无忧。